Head-to-head
CJC-1295 vs Sermorelin
Both stimulate the pituitary to release growth hormone naturally — preserving feedback loops, unlike exogenous HGH. CJC-1295 (no-DAC) is the modern preference; Sermorelin is the older, gentler, budget option.
Side by side
| Feature | CJC-1295 | sermorelin |
|---|---|---|
| Class | GHRH analog (modified, no-DAC) | GHRH analog (1-29 fragment) |
| Half-life (no-DAC version) | ~30 minutes | ~10–20 minutes |
| GH pulse amplitude | Higher amplitude | Lower, more physiological |
| Dose | 1 mg before bed (or '10 unit mark') | 300 mcg men / 200 mcg women nightly |
| Always paired with | Ipamorelin (1+1=3 effect) | Optional Ipamorelin pairing |
| Cycle | 5 days on / 2 off, 8–12 week cycles | 3–6 month cycles, 1 month off |
| Cost | $150–200/mo with Ipa | $80–120/mo (cheaper) |
| Best for | Performance, muscle, sleep depth | Sleep, gentle anti-aging, beginners |
| DAC version warning | Avoid DAC version (Dr. Jones DC) — 6–8 day no-off-switch | N/A |
